Product Description: This study, Asia 2050: Realizing the Asian Century, is aimed at key opinion makers to foster debate on a vision of and strategy for Asia's potentially historic rise among the global community of nations between now and 2050. It offers a long-term perspective of the Asia region as a whole as opposed to the more common approach that delivers a short- to medium-term perspective of selected countries, subregions or issues...read more

Derek Mahon is considered by his peers and readers to be the most remarkable poet of his generation. He was born in 1941 in Belfast, and educated at Trinity, Dublin. He lived for some years in London, and now lives both in Dublin and New York. 'The Hunt by Night' was considered by Seamus Heaney on publication to be Mahon's 'most exuberant and authoritative single volume to date...There is a copiousness and excitement about these poems that is to be found only in work of the highest order.'
